Briana Martinez
About Briana Martinez
Briana Martinez is a lawyer based in Las Vegas, NV and has been recognized in Best Lawyers: Ones to Watch® in America since 2025. Briana Martinez is recognized in the following practice areas:
- Las Vegas, Nevada
- Administrative / Regulatory Law
- Business Organizations (including LLCs and Partnerships)
- Real Estate Law
- Trusts and Estates
Current Firm: Kaempfer Crowell
Education: William S. Boyd School of Law, J.D., graduated 2018
Location: Las Vegas, NV
